    You forgot something very important though. Better multimeters have 4 terminals, but cheaper ones that most people use have only 3. Only the high-current range is split out on those, the low-current ranges are not, it's via the same terminal as the voltage and resistance. What's important about that is that when you have your multimeter connected to something, i.e. you use crocodile or probe cllip, and you decide to change the measurement type, you must remember to turn the knob AWAY from the current range, rather than wiping right through it! Because on 3-terminal multimeters, if you were to wipe across the current range, the range switch will short out the test leads, you are not completely unlikely to damage your multimeter, and whatever you're testing might suffer too.

      Ooooh good luck! BTW if you aren't getting continuity on your headphone cables, sometimes you need to take a lighter to the coating in order to probe them and actually get a connection. Tinsel wire can be kind of a pain sometimes.
